Saint Leo University offers a 30-credit Master of Science in Artificial Intelligence through its School of Computing, Artificial Intelligence, Robotics, and Data Science (CARDS). The program is available online or on campus and has an estimated completion time of two years. Its required coursework includes machine learning, deep learning, algorithms, artificial intelligence, and applied AI.

Curriculum
Saint Leo describes the MS in Artificial Intelligence as an applied program covering AI theory, machine learning, deep learning, algorithms, and practical AI systems. The university’s current program page lists coursework across computing foundations, cybersecurity, software engineering, analytics, and AI.
AI-focused courses include Introduction to Artificial Intelligence, Machine Learning, Deep Learning, Analysis of Algorithms, and Practical Application of AI. The curriculum also includes supporting work in computation structures, software engineering, operating systems, computer architecture, cloud computing security, cybersecurity engineering, and business analytics.
The program page currently displays more course listings than would fit into a 30-credit program if every course were three credits. Students should confirm their exact degree plan with Saint Leo because catalog requirements can change by academic year.
Credits and Program Length
The MS in Artificial Intelligence requires 30 credit hours. Saint Leo lists an estimated completion time of two years. Actual completion time can vary based on course load and term availability.
Tuition and Cost
For the 2026–2027 academic year, Saint Leo lists tuition for CARDS master’s programs, including Artificial Intelligence, at $785 per credit hour. At 30 credits, estimated base tuition is $23,550.
This estimate does not include all additional costs. Saint Leo lists a $45 technology fee per online course and a Course Materials Connection charge of $30 per credit, which students may be able to opt out of under university procedures. Tuition may increase annually.

Machine Learning and AI Focus
This program has a strong fit for students who want a master’s degree centered directly on artificial intelligence. Machine Learning and Deep Learning are part of the listed curriculum, alongside Introduction to Artificial Intelligence and Practical Application of AI.
Saint Leo also lists skills such as AI model development, natural language processing, cloud-based AI solutions, responsible AI, and data analytics for AI applications. The degree therefore provides broader AI coverage than a general computer science program with a single AI elective.
